The Preview Exhibition & Silent Auction for the Raglan Arts Weekend opened on Saturday morning (16th January) at the Old School Arts Centre, Stewart St. A steady stream of visitors placed bids on their favourite pieces with one lucky buyer deciding to use the “buy now” option to take their piece home.

The Old School is now open daily 10am-3pm until the end of the January so that you can view an example of each artist’s work and plan your Arts Weekend dates!

This year, is a first for the Exhibition and Silent Auction taking place at the Old School. The exhibition features one piece of artwork from every artist taking part in the weekend. All items are for sale by silent auction using the bidding sheets provided or if you can’t wait there is a ‘buy now’ option with a marked price.

“The Exhibition is a great way to get a feel for each artist’s work, and we recommend starting your weekend here,” says Jacqueline. “Once you’ve had a browse and maybe placed a bid, you can pick up a copy of the Raglan Arts Weekend Guide and head out and explore over Anniversary weekend.”
